Day of the Dead Purse

My aunt bought me this wonderful Day of the Dead fabric at Joann's while we were selecting a fabric for her make up bag. As for the lining, my best friend, L, gave me Muppets fabric for my birthday and I thought that it might be fun to use it as lining. I was right, it turned out awesome! I found the bag pattern here for those who are interested.




The pattern was really easy to follow, even if you are a newbie like me. The only trouble I had was with the straps. I sewed them in the inside, so when I turned the bag inside out, the straps were left sandwhiched between the lining and the exterior....oops! That's why there is a seam ripper, right? Tee hee.
